Repairing the 3DS charge port can be a moderately challenging task, especially if you are not familiar with electronics. From my experience, here are the main steps involved:
- Gather necessary tools: You will need a tri-wing screwdriver, a small Philips screwdriver, tweezers, and a replacement charge port.
- Open the 3DS: Use the tri-wing screwdriver to remove the back panel screws. Carefully snap off the back cover.
- Remove battery and motherboard: Safely disconnect the battery and unscrew the motherboard. Be cautious with ribbon cables and connectors.
- Replace the charge port: Desolder the damaged port and solder the new one in place. Precision is crucial here.
- Reassemble: Carefully reassemble your 3DS, ensuring all connections and screws are secure.
If you are comfortable with soldering and small electronics, it can be a rewarding DIY project. Otherwise, seeking professional help might be the safer option.

From my perspective, repairing the 3DS charge port rests on a fine line between easy and challenging, depending on your comfort with electronic repairs. Here’s how I approached it:
Tools Required:
– Tri-wing screwdriver
– Phillips #00 screwdriver
– Soldering iron and desoldering braid
– Tweezers
– New charge port
– Anti-static wrist strap (highly recommended)
Step-by-Step Process:
- Open the Device:
- Start by removing the screws on the back using the tri-wing screwdriver. There are usually about ten screws, so be methodical and keep them organized.
-
Gently remove the back cover.
-
Access Internal Components:
- First, take out the battery.
-
Next, unscrew the screws holding the motherboard. You’ll find around five to six of them. Use the Phillips #00 screwdriver for these.
-
Remove the Motherboard:
- Carefully disconnect the ribbon cables. These can be very fragile, so use tweezers if needed.
-
Lift the motherboard out of the casing gently.
-
Desolder the Old Charge Port:
- Heat your soldering iron and use a desoldering braid to remove the old solder from the charge port pins.
-
Remove the old charge port with tweezers once the solder is adequately melted.
-
Solder the New Charge Port:
-
Position the new charge port and begin soldering it in place. Ensure solid connections for each pin.
-
Reassemble the 3DS:
- Reverse the disassembly process. Ensure all ribbon cables are securely connected.
- Carefully place the motherboard back and secure it with the screws.
- Reinsert the battery and place the back cover on, securing it with the screws.
Considerations:
– If you’re not accustomed to soldering or handling delicate electronics, this process might appear daunting.
– Tutorials on platforms like YouTube can provide visual guidance that might make the process seem easier.
– If at any point you feel out of depth, seeking professional help can save you from potential damage to your device.
This repair is moderately difficult, especially the soldering part. If you have the right tools and approach it with patience, it can be done by a determined DIYer.
